WASHINGTON, Dec. 10 -- Sen. Tim Scott, R-South Carolina, issued the following news release on Dec. 9, 2022:
This week, a resolution introduced by U.S. Senators Tim Scott (R- S.C.) and Cory Booker (D-N.J.) designating September as Sickle Cell Disease Awareness Month unanimously passed the U.S. Senate.
